T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the technical field of LED lamps, especially an atmosphere lamp splicing module and atmosphere lamp. BACKGROUND
[0002] Early lighting mainly aims at meeting basic lighting needs, such as traditional lighting tools such as candles and oil lamps, which have dim and unstable light and cannot significantly affect the environment atmosphere.
[0003] With the development of economy and the improvement of living standards, people no longer satisfy with simple lighting function and begin to pay more attention to the comfort and individualization of living environment. For spaces such as home, commercial places and car interiors, people hope to create different atmosphere and mood through light to meet different activity needs and psychological feelings.
[0004] For example, it is hoped to create a warm and soft sleep atmosphere in the bedroom, a romantic and pleasant dining atmosphere in the dining room, and a hot and cheerful atmosphere in the bar, KTV and other entertainment places. The pursuit of environment atmosphere provides strong market demand power for the emergence and development of atmosphere lamps.
[0005] The gel in the gel atmosphere lamp serves as the core material, which can effectively scatter and diffuse light, thereby producing soft and uniform lighting effect, reducing glare and shadow, and making the light more comfortable and pleasant.
[0006] However, the gel in the existing gel atmosphere lamp is usually arranged apart from the light emitter, so that part of the light is exposed from the side, causing the light emitted by the light emitter not to be completely absorbed by the gel, resulting in poor atmosphere effect.
[0007] Therefore, the above technical problems need to be solved. UTILITY MODEL CONTENT
[0008] In order to overcome the shortcomings of the prior art, the utility model provides an atmosphere lamp splicing module and atmosphere lamp, aiming to solve the problem that the gel atmosphere lamp in the prior art cannot completely absorb the light of the light emitter, resulting in poor atmosphere effect.

[0010] An atmosphere lamp splicing module comprises a base and a light guide shell, the base has an upper surface and an assembly cavity for assembling a control panel; the upper surface has a plurality of light emitting areas; each light emitting area corresponds to a light emitting piece; and each light emitting area corresponds to an independent light guide shell.
[0011] Further, the light-emitting region has a light-transmitting hole, and the light-emitting piece is arranged in the light-transmitting hole.
[0012] The light guide shell covers the light-transmitting hole after being assembled on the light-emitting region, so that the light emitted by the light-emitting piece is completely absorbed by the light guide shell.
[0013] Further, the side of the light guide shell facing the light-emitting piece is connected to the upper surface to seal and cover the light-transmitting hole.
[0014] Further, the light-transmitting hole has a thickness, and the upper opening and the lower opening are arranged at two ends of the thickness, respectively.
[0015] The upper opening and the lower opening are oppositely arranged along the axis direction of the base.
[0016] The caliber of the upper opening is gradually narrowed to the caliber of the lower opening.
[0017] Further, the light-emitting piece is arranged at the bottom of the light-transmitting hole, and the surface of the light-emitting piece does not protrude from the light-transmitting hole.
[0018] Further, the upper surface is concave inwardly from the surface of the upper surface and has a plurality of grooves.
[0019] Each of the grooves is assembled with one of the light guide shells.
[0020] Further, the light guide shell has a hollow inner cavity.
[0021] The hollow inner cavity is filled with a light filtering material.
[0022] Further, each of the light guide shells is spaced apart.
[0023] In addition, an atmosphere lamp is provided, which comprises at least one of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ules and a connecting piece.
[0024] Each of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ules has a power connection port.
[0025] The power connection ports in each of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ules are oppositely arranged.
[0026] One end of the connecting piece is inserted into the power connection port of one of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ules, and the other end is inserted into the power connection port of another of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ules adjacent to the one of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ules, so as to connect the adjacent atmosphere lamp splicing modules together to form a new pattern.

[0041] As shown in detail, Figure 1 The atmosphere lamp splicing module of the technical scheme is in a rectangular structure as a whole, comprising a base 1 and a light guide shell 2. The base 1 has an upper surface 11, and the other side of the upper surface 11, i.e. inside the base 1, is a assembly cavity 13, and the assembly cavity 13 is assembled with a control board 4.
[0042] The control board 4 is a PCB board, which is electrically connected with a light-emitting part 3 and a power connection port 6 for controlling the normal work of the atmosphere lamp splicing module.
[0043] The light-emitting part 3 is a light-emitting body such as an LED light-emitting lamp bead, which is arranged on the surface of the control board 4 according to actual use needs. Each light-emitting part 3 corresponds to a light-transmitting hole 12 on the upper surface 11, and each light-transmitting hole 12 is arranged to facilitate the light of the light-emitting part 3 to be exposed.
[0044] When the control board 4 is assembled in the assembly cavity 13, the control board 4 is in an upper position in the entire assembly cavity 13, i.e. in contact with the back of the upper surface 11 to expose the light-emitting part 3 from the light-transmitting hole 12.
[0045] The power connection port 6 is a USB connection port, which is arranged at the edge of the control panel 4 according to actual needs. Corresponding to the power connection port 6, a through hole 15 is formed in the side of the base 1, which is shaped to match the shape of the power connection port 6 so that the power connection port 6 is exposed from the through hole 15, thereby facilitating the electrical connection of the ambient light assembly to the external charging device.
[0046] It should be noted that, as shown in Figure 2 The inner side of the through hole 15 is provided with a buckle portion 151, which is located near the through hole 15 on both sides of the through hole 15. The end of the power connection port 6 is inserted into the assembly area surrounded by the buckle portions 151 on both sides, so that the insertion direction of the power connection port 6 is directly opposite to the through hole 15. Therefore, the external device can be inserted into the power connection port 6 from the through hole 15, thereby realizing the electrical connection with the ambient light assembly.
[0047] The base 1 further comprises a bottom plate 16, which is detachably assembled and connected to the bottom of the base 1, such as bolt connection. After the bottom plate 16 is assembled at the bottom of the base 1, the assembly cavity 13 is closed to prevent dust from entering the assembly cavity 13.
[0048] As shown in Figure 3 The upper surface 11 has a plurality of light emitting areas 111; each light emitting area 111 corresponds to the light emitting element 3; and each light emitting area 111 is provided with an independent light guide shell 2.
[0049] It should be noted that the light emitting area 111 refers to the light emitting element 3 and its surrounding area. It should be understood that the light emitting light is divergent, so the light emitting element 3 and its surrounding area are the light emitting area 111.
[0050] The light guide shell 2 is a transparent cubic shell in this embodiment, which can also have other shapes according to actual needs and is not limited to be transparent.
[0051] The light guide shell 2 has a hollow cavity 21 and six surfaces. The hollow cavity 21 is filled with a light filtering material 5, which is a polymer hydrogel, a photonic gel or a temperature-sensitive polymer gel, which is a prior art. The light filtering material 5 is used to filter the light emitted by the light emitting element 3, so that the light emitted by the light emitting element 3 becomes soft. The six surfaces close the hollow cavity 21 on the inside to prevent the light filtering material 5 from being exposed from the hollow cavity 21.
[0052] In use, the light guide shell 2 is assembled on the light emitting area 111, light generated by each light emitting piece 3 can be fully absorbed by the light guide shell 2, and after the light is filtered by the light filtering material 5, soft light is emitted from the light guide shell 2. The light emitting area 111 is assembled on the light guide shell 2, thereby forming a plurality of soft light areas, so that the whole atmosphere lamp splicing module has the atmosphere effect of a large area when emitting light.
[0053] In an embodiment of the present application, as shown in Figures 1 to 3 In order to make the light emitted by each light emitting piece 3 be fully absorbed by the light guide shell 2, the light emitting area 111 has a light transmission hole 12, and the light emitting piece 3 is arranged in the light transmission hole 12; after the light guide shell 2 is assembled on the light emitting area 111, the light transmission hole 12 is covered, so that the light emitted by the light emitting piece 3 is fully absorbed by the light guide shell 2.
[0054] In use, the light of the light emitting piece 3 is emitted from the light transmission hole 12, and the light guide shell 2 covers the light transmission hole 12, which is beneficial to block the light from being emitted outward, so that the light can only be emitted to the light guide shell 2, and thus the light emitting light is fully absorbed by the light guide shell 2, so that the light filtering material 5 filled in the light guide shell 2 filters and adjusts the light into soft light.
[0055] In an embodiment of the present application, the side of the light guide shell 2 facing the light emitting piece 3 is connected to the upper surface 11 to seal and cover the light transmission hole 12.
[0056] It should be understood that in the present embodiment, the design can avoid that part of the light is exposed and cannot be absorbed by the light guide shell 2, thereby affecting the atmosphere effect of the whole atmosphere lamp splicing module.
[0057] It should be understood that the atmosphere effect of the atmosphere lamp is related to the light emitted by the light emitting piece 3, and when the brightness of the light emitting piece 3 is not enough or part of the light is blocked by a light blocking object, the atmosphere effect of the atmosphere lamp cannot be achieved.
[0058] Therefore, in an embodiment of the present application, as shown in Figure 4As shown, the light-transmitting hole 12 has a thickness H, two ends of the thickness H have an upper opening 121 and a lower opening 122 respectively; the upper opening 121 and the lower opening 122 are oppositely arranged along the axis F direction of the base 1; the caliber d1 of the upper opening 121 to the caliber d2 of the lower opening 122 gradually narrows. The light-emitting piece 3 is located at the bottom of the light-transmitting hole 12 and the surface of the light-emitting piece 3 does not protrude from the light-transmitting hole 12, and in this embodiment, the entire light-emitting piece 3 is completely exposed in the light-transmitting hole 12 to avoid the light-emitting piece 3 being blocked by the upper surface 11.
[0059] It should be understood that, as designed, when the light-emitting piece 3 emits light at the bottom of the light-transmitting hole 12, the light rays radiate outward around the lamp bead. Due to the gradually narrowing caliber d1 of the upper opening 121 to the caliber d2 of the lower opening 122, the light rays close to the lamp bead are directly scattered outward; and part of the light rays are reflected according to the incident angle and the reflection characteristics of the inner wall of the light-transmitting hole 12 after hitting the inner wall, the direction of the reflected light rays changes, part of the reflected light rays is reflected upward along the inclined inner wall of the light-transmitting hole 12, and with the increase of the number of reflections, the light rays inside the light-transmitting hole 12 are continuously reflected and refracted, and gradually propagate in the direction of the upper opening 121 and are emitted, so that the light-emitting piece 3 is converted from a concentrated light source at the lower opening 122 to light distribution in a larger range and a specific direction, to meet different lighting or optical requirements, such as achieving the effects of condensing light, diffusing light, or projecting light at a specific angle.
[0060] Further, as shown in Figure 5 The upper surface 11 is recessed inward from its surface with a plurality of grooves 112; each of the grooves 112 is fitted with one of the light guide shells 2.
[0061] In this embodiment, the light guide shell 2 is attached in the groove 112 by means of adhesive, so that each light guide shell 2 can be stably fitted on the upper surface 11 and can absorb all the light rays of the light-emitting piece 3.
[0062] In another embodiment, some clamping grooves can also be provided on the upper surface 11, so that the edges of the light guide shell 2 slide into the clamping grooves, and the fitting mode of the light guide shell 2 with the base 1 is not limited to the above two modes, as long as the fitting of the light guide shell 2 with the upper surface 11 can be achieved.
[0063] Further, as shown in Figure 1 And Figure 5 The light guide shells 2 are spaced apart. It should be understood that after each light guide shell 2 is fitted on the upper surface 11, a plurality of light-emitting areas are formed, so that the atmosphere lamp splicing module has more atmosphere effects.
[0064] In addition, an atmosphere lamp is provided, as shown in the drawings, comprising at least one of the above-mentioned atmosphere lamp splicing module 01 and a connecting piece 02; wherein each atmosphere lamp splicing module 01 has a power connection port 6; the power connection ports 6 in each of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01 are oppositely arranged; one end of the connecting piece 02 is inserted into the power connection port 6 of one of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01, and the other end is inserted into the power connection port 6 of another atmosphere lamp splicing module 01 adjacent to the atmosphere lamp splicing module 01, so as to connect the adjacent at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01 together to form a new pattern. Figure 6
[0065] In the embodiment, the connecting piece 02 is a connecting piece with USB connection ends at both ends, and in use, one end of the connecting piece 02 is inserted into one of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01, and the other end is inserted into another atmosphere lamp splicing module 01, so as to splice the two at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01 together. When it is needed to splice a plurality of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01 together, the connecting piece 02 is used to splice each of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01 in the same way.
[0066] In the embodiment, the plurality of the atmosphere lamp splicing modules 01 can be spliced together to form lighting atmosphere devices of various shapes and sizes, such as linear type, square, circular, irregular shape, etc., which can better adapt to diversified installation environments and meet individualized design requirements.
